Pular para o conteúdo
O Viva o Linux depende da receita de anúncios para se manter. Ative os cookies aqui para nos patrocinar.
Não conseguimos carregar os anúncios. Se usa bloqueador, considere liberar o Viva o Linux para nos patrocinar.
  • Denunciar
  • Indicar

1. mysqldump

Enviado em 28/08/2008 - 10:23h

Ola pessoal?

Tenho duvidas sobre o o backup do banco, meu ambiente é freebsd eo db
é mysql e quero fazer um backup, de acordo com o google, pq sou um 0 a
esquerda em banco, hehehe, o comando seria :
mysqldump -all-databases --user=user --password=senha --complete-insert
--add-drop-table , assim é blz, ele roda um tempão aparece varias
coisas na tela e pronto, mas, primeira dúvida: aonde esta a pasta ou
arquivo gerado com isto? outra duvida é: se eu apontar para um arquivo
assim > sqlexpemplo.sql ele em dois segundos gera o arquivo, realmente
aparece lá as tabelas e tudo, mas e os dados estão também?? pq é
tão rápido quando apontado? é so a estrutura? como isto funciona? Eu
preciso de fazer backup full do banco todo com todos os dados. como
isto seria?
Grato.

Responder tópico

O Viva o Linux depende da receita de anúncios para se manter. Ative os cookies aqui para nos patrocinar.
Não conseguimos carregar os anúncios. Se usa bloqueador, considere liberar o Viva o Linux para nos patrocinar.

2. Re: mysqldump

Enviado em 28/08/2008 - 10:44h

Cria um script assim queridão ó:

USUARIO="root"
SENHA="minhasenha"
BANCO="minhabase"
DESTINO="/backup"

mysqldump --default-character-set=latin1 --set-charset --create-options --add-drop-table --single-transaction -p$SENHA -u$USUARIO $BANCO > $DESTINO/$BANCO.sql

[]'s
Marcos Miras

3. Re: mysqldump

Enviado em 28/08/2008 - 10:50h

aonde esta a pasta ou arquivo gerado com isto?

Ele gerou na tela, não em arquivo.



Outra duvida é: se eu apontar para um arquivo assim > sqlexpemplo.sql ele em dois segundos gera o arquivo, realmente aparece lá as tabelas e tudo, mas e os dados estão também??

Sim.



pq é tão rápido quando apontado?

Resumindo, porque quando apontado ele gera direto no arquivo, sendo assim somente o tempo de processamento e de escrita em disco, quando você o faz sem apontar ele tem o tempo de processamento e o de redirecionamento para a tela, que é bem mais demorado que o de escrita em disco.



é so a estrutura?

Não, está completo.



como isto funciona?
Executando o comando.... :)



Eu preciso de fazer backup full do banco todo com todos os dados. como
isto seria?

Da forma como você fez ao redirecionar para um arquivo. Existem outras opções interessantes, mas da forma como você já fez é o suficiente.



[]s

Responder tópico

O Viva o Linux depende da receita de anúncios para se manter. Ative os cookies aqui para nos patrocinar.
Não conseguimos carregar os anúncios. Se usa bloqueador, considere liberar o Viva o Linux para nos patrocinar.

Responder tópico

Entre na sua conta para responder.

Fazer login para responder